- The distance between Frosinone, Italy and Catania, Sicily, Italy is approximately 489 km or 304 mi.
- To reach Frosinone in this distance one would set out from Catania, Sicily bearing 342.5°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Frosinone bearing 341.4° or NNW .
- Both have a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a).
- Frosinone is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as Catania, Sicily is in or near the subtropical thorn woodland bi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 3.3 °C (5.9°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 2.5 °C (4.5°F) more in Frosinone.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 751.5 mm (29.6 in) more which is equivalent to 751.5 l/m² (18.44 US gal/ft²) or 7,515,000 l/ha (803,403 US gal/ac) more. About 2 3/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 4.1° lower in Frosinone than in Catania, Sicily.
- Relative humidity levels are 2.9%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 2.6°C (4.6°F) lower.
